Verdict

A tricky opener in which there are pieces of form that may flatter one or two of the contestants. In that regard Areen Faisal and Noble Manners may need to be looked at cautiously. Shaheen won a minor race last time but appears to have improved significantly for a tongue-tie. John Quinn's runner is feared but we give the nod to ANOTHER DAY OF SUN for the in form Mick Channon team. The son of Camacho was heavily backed to land his maiden and a line through the runner-up gives him a slight edge at the weights with Collingham Park.
